The Maintenance Supervisor is responsible for overseeing and direct, organizes, and execute maintenance operations, ensuring the reliability and efficiency of mechanical and electrical systems in a manufacturing environment. This role involves supervising maintenance personnel, managing preventive maintenance strategies and programs, troubleshooting equipment failures, and ensuring compliance with safety and regulatory standards. accountable for the reliable protection of the Process Equipment, Building, as well as the facility’s support machinery and ancillaries.
Job Responsibilities:
- Supervision & Leadership:
- Lead and mentor a team of maintenance technicians.
- Assign tasks, monitor progress, and ensure work is completed efficiently.
- Provide training and development opportunities for the maintenance team.
- Manage all outside contractors and other services (To be defined) within the scope of the role as assigned by senior management team.
- Work with other shifts during the installation of all new machinery and equipment within the timetables established.
- Perform other duties within the scope of the role as assigned by Maintenance Manager
- Maintenance & Repairs:
- Oversee the maintenance and repair of mechanical, electrical, hydraulic, and pneumatic systems.
- Troubleshoot and diagnose equipment malfunctions to minimize downtime.
- Ensure the timely completion of work orders and maintenance schedules.
- Provide reports to support the approval of all work that is carried out by third parties while ensuring workmanship is in line with Company, state, and local regulations standards.
Support all phases of outside services (Vendor, Cost, Schedule, Permits and other needed items)
Preventive & Predictive Maintenance:
- Develop and implement preventive maintenance programs to improve equipment reliability.
- Maintain maintenance logs and records of repairs, inspections, and service history.
- Utilize predictive maintenance tools to identify potential failures before they occur.
- Compliance & Safety:
- Work with safety manager to obtain the required state or local permits/certification, according to maintenance department use. Maintain current validity of all permits/certification.
- Ensure maintenance operations comply with OSHA, NFPA, and other safety regulations.
- Enforce company safety policies and conduct routine safety audits.
- Participate in accident investigations and implement corrective actions as needed.
Inventory & Budget Management:
- Manage spare parts inventory and coordinate orders to minimize downtime.
- Assist in budgeting and cost control for maintenance activities.
- Work with vendors and contractors to source materials and services.
- Collaboration & Continuous Improvement:
- Work closely with production and engineering teams to optimize equipment performance.
- Identify opportunities for process improvements and cost savings.
- Support capital projects and equipment installations.
